This study empirically investigates the adoption of local technology and materials in the construction industry towards sustainable green building in the Southwest Nigeria. Analysis was done using descriptive and inferential statistics particularly the mean ranking and Kruskal-Wallis H for comparison of responses. The findings identify important factors for effective promotion of local building technology. Professional view on the economic, technological and social benefits shows that utilizing local building technology enhances creation of job opportunities, boost domestic economy, and scaling of indigenous conservation practices. The Kruskal-Wallis H estimates on comparison of professional’s responses on benefits derived show lower cost as the only significant variable and a key benefit to use of local technology and material in Nigeria.
